>     > Just for a bit of background - you're assuming these are IRIs, but
> the DwC-A work was all designed at a time when URNs were common and
> expectations of resolvability weren't as high as today.
>     > The original design was really just to ensure a globally unique URN
> was used.
>     >
>     > I think the concerns you raise are valid, and especially with the
> current intent to achieve resolvability for all the w3id.org/... terms.
>     > We do need a URN though, and I understand there isn't an intention
> to make resolvable terms for these concepts. The rs.gbif.org namespace
> has been used for this kind of thing in the past, which might be an
> alternative option to lower expectations.

>     >      Dear TG, Dear Ramona (GSC CIG), Chris, Bill,
>     >
>     >      In our DwC-MIxS mapping activity, we noted a practice to
> support the IPT
>     >      to generate "picklists" (for drop-down menus etc) by adding
> extensions
>     >      to IRIs.
>     >
>     >      This was suggested as a means to link the values to keys in
>     >      terminology-focused fields.
>     >
>     >      You can see the link to the "picklists" in the tracker:
>     >
> https://github.com/tdwg/gbwg/tree/main/dwc-mixs/dwc#vocabularies
>     >
>     >      An example is available in [1] and looks like:
>     >      dc:URI='https://w3id.org/gensc/terms/MIXS:0000005/contigs'
>     >
>     >      I'm not quite sure about this and would like your input. To me,
> it seems
>     >      like a very strange way to modify an identifier *issued by
> another
>     >      standards group* in order to help a tool generate dropdown menu.
>     >
>     >      It essential creates a false impression that there's something
>     >      standardised on the other end of that IRI that may or may not
> be the case.
